Yes, against a human you can build "speed bumps" to slow the Japanese down. If they really want to take a fortified position, then can but it will tie them down and they will then not be pushing elsewhere. But unless you play a really forward defense, which can backfire badly, let the Japanese over extend. Then, especially if you can sink enemy first line carriers, you can start crushing him earlier than waiting for CV parity or better. The best advice, hit him where he ain't, especially early.
